To prove :-
sin²θ /cosθ + cosθ = 1/cosθ
LHS =
sin²θ /cosθ + cosθ
LCM = cosθ
sin²θ /cosθ + cos²θ/cosθ
= sin²θ + cos²θ / cosθ
we know that --> sin²θ + cos²θ = 1
= 1/cosθ
= RHS
PROVED !
